more storey

ok that was the truck storey now the sled storey

allen creek
snow and weather are perfect :clap2: :Snowmobile1:
fun fun by all untill 3pm..... the rwreck...now the work start's:mad:

was sidehilling and hit trough # 1 knee's buckled and then hit trough # 2
:eek: auto pilot engaged... gravity is not your friend:hmm:--- short leg's + deep snow + not 18 anymore = just shy of catching up to avert disaster !!!
down she goes.... thanks to the guys already down there digging out a phaser for the attempt at trying to catch my sled........

tree's + runaway + gravity + steep = rwreck

after much digging in the well's of four tree's we got the xrs pointed up again:) after a lot of pushing pulling and swearing we got the sled up far enough to make bush repairs, it had locked steering...:plugears:

unhooked sway bar softened shock and layed the boot's to pretty much the entire left side and voila steering:hi:

tough ride out as had to side hill on the damaged side almost all the way back to the cabin. my arms are at least 3 inches longer than before from pulling sled over on to the edge without shock compressing...

next morning we found a sympathetic farner in mcbride and did some surgurey
tools used:
1) four wheel drive tractor
1)come along
1)steel bar
1)vise
1)anvil
1)sledge hammer
2)chains
1) steel fence post
we anchored the sled to the tractor and used the come along to roll and stetch the a arms back into shape
same process to roll spindle back into near vertical position
shock and tie rod in vise and on anvil
reassemble and off to the renshaw:cool:
rode all day
a little bent but still had a good time

damage tally

sled

bent and buckled tunnel and bulkheads
steering post bent
bars bent
a arms bent
tie rod bent
shock bent
hood's warped and punctured
pride- you know !!!
insurance to cover repairs !!!:clap2:

trucks
#1 towing and clamps - warranty
#2 high pressure oil pump - warranty
